Would you like to discover the rich architectural history of the Markgrave neighbourhood?

During this tour, you will be taken on a journey through the various architectural styles of the early 20th century. Of the architects who were active in this neighbourhood, Richard and Florent Vaes, Joan Coninck Westenberg, Daniël Rosseels, Hendrik Delvaux, Michel De Braey, also built their own homes here. Residents included businessmen and company executives from the maritime sector, bankers, consuls, magistrates and high-ranking military officers, as well as the usual pensioners.
